《我编程,我快乐》读书笔记

Ch1:选择市场

1.稳定成熟的技术还是未成熟的新技术

基于高风险高回报的原则,自信观察这个行业,选择一两门有前景的新技术

2.供需

供需规律将降低主流技术的平均成本,但也会导致更多的需求

3.只会编程是不够的

还需要深入了解所处的领域

4.做团队中最差的

始终和优秀的人在一起

5.在思维上投资

接触边缘技术和方法能让你更有深度,更加优秀,更具智慧,以及更具创造力

6.不要听从父母

职业道路上,需要一些有目的性的冒险。别让恐惧征服了你。如果在工作中没有感到乐趣,那就不可能出色地工作。

7.做一名通才

如果想在这个行业站稳脚跟,就要成为通才。

8.成为一名专家

要有足够的技术深度

9.切忌孤注一掷

一心一意投资在一项特定技术上不是明智的选择。囚你必须这么做,那么考虑一下开源的。

10.热爱它,不然就离开它

Ch2:在产品上投资

11.学习钓鱼

主动学习

12.学习行业是怎么运转的

你得知道这行是怎么赚钱的(否则怎么能创造性地为公司赚取林润?)。

财务基本知识,既不属于技术范畴也不是特定一某个行业,更不会很快过时。

13.寻找良师

14.做一名良师

通过传授知识学习。向别人讲授的同时就能学到新的真理,暴露出自己的知识死角。

15.练习练习再练习

有些东西只能找出时间反复练习,没有捷径。这是你的责任。

16.做事的方法

选择一个软件开发方法论,并且挑选一本有关于此的书,登陆相关网站,加入一个讨论组。从批判的角度来研究此方法论。

17.站在巨人肩膀上

优秀的开源软件

18.在工作中,将自己自动化

工作尽可能自动化脚本化,切实提高效率。

19.就是现在

不要安于现状,要做推动者。

20.读心术

用心留意领导传递出来的信息,

你在领导或客户提出正式要求之前就已经做到了的话,他们会非常高兴--前提是使用读心术读出的信息是正确的。

读心术的风险是占用资源或事与愿违,应尽量放在业余时间做。

读心术用的好,会赢得人们的信赖。

21.每日成绩

日事日毕!

22.别忘了你在为谁工作

你可能担心上司把你的功劳据为己有,但别忘了你的职业发展前景掌握在你上司的手里。所以,你的功劳最终还是在你的上司那里折现了。

23.专业

自我约束,自我激励。

正是每天工作中的那些小成功,赋予了你工作的价值。

专业 = 专注 + 敬业

24.今天我能把工作做到多好

发挥创造力来应对平凡的工作(我们80%的时间都是在做这些工作)

25.你的价值是多少

如果你创造的价值少于你工资的两倍,那你对于公司就是负资产。

26.每个人都不是无可替代的

傲慢让人产生盲点

想要让自己无可替代,就要建立一种友好的工作关系,并努力工作,恰恰会让自己与众不同,别且无意间为自己创造了更多的机会。

27.爱上维护

做维护工程师有一个不易觉察的好处,就是经常有机会和客户直接交流。这在现在很多合约性工作环境下是很少见的。你可以利用这个优势深入地了解业务的运作情况,建立广泛的人脉。

28.8小时激情燃烧

充足的睡眠是一种奢侈品。别人去抢购名牌物品,你应该去追求充足且深度的睡眠。

好好规划你的工作时间。减少工作时间,你的收获会更多。当你离开一段时间后吗,才会更喜欢工作。

29.学习如何失败

工作中每个人都会犯错,这是人类的天性。

对待错误的规则是:

- 发现问题后第一时间提出,不要企图隐瞒错误;

- 接受批评;

- 提供解决方法。

30.说不

要勇于诚实。

当然也不要过分地说“不”。“能够完成”的态度还是值得欣赏的,如果你不能确定是否能做成某事,但是你想尝试一下,那就说出来。“这是一次挑战,但我想要试一试。”这样的答案非常好。当然,有时候,答案就是“是”。

31.不要恐慌

英雄从不恐慌 (“Heroes never panic”)。最出色的选手都居于这个优秀素质。

我们恐慌时因为丧失了判断力。出现问题时,去关注它或许是解决问题的好办法,但这常会制造问题,不管你碰到的问题多小,它看上起都不会比它本身严重。随着问题膨胀,压力越来越大,我们的大脑就不会思考了。

跳出问题,以第三者的角度来分析当时的境况,表面上看似难以解决的问题就会变得简单了,不利的境况也好像不难么糟糕了。

32.说出来-行动-展示

Just Do It!

人们总是认为自己可以做很多的事情,蛋清尽量实际一点。

搞一堆没有结束的事情,是很糟糕的感觉。

Ch4 推销

33.不要忽视感觉

重视别人的感觉。

34.探险向导

沟通能力是非常重要的。

35.学会沟通,善于写作

开始记录开发日志

这个对我没有任何的问题:)

36.了解你的同事

37.适当的语言

请用行业术语

38.改变世界

39.让人们听到你的声音

让别人知道你是干什么的,正在干什么。你做出改变也许会引起某些人的不满,但只要你的意图是正确的,那就没关系。这种改变不要太剧烈,但也不要畏手畏脚。

40.创建自己的商标

你的名字就是你的商标

44.过时的技术

时间就是一起,学习之前先动动脑子。

你掌握的知识越是主流,过时的危险越大。

向前看,清楚地知道你的技术发展方形。

45.你已经失去工作了

把自己与现在的工作过于紧密地联系在一起已经不安全了。

在你丢掉工作之前,你可能已经做出了计划,为自己在公司的职业发展做好了打算。从设计师到架构师,到分析师,然后再到团队领导。

但是,你现在已经丢掉了工作,所得计划都得改变。

48.要注意观察市场变化

留意那些技术达人(watch the alpha geeks)

52.每天都有进步

53.独立

公司的层次组织架构降低了运营风险,但却降低了工作效率。如果你为了成就卓越的自我而奋斗,那么大公司可不是一个正确的选择

猜你喜欢

转载自pascal4123.iteye.com/blog/1706835